Hon Afam Ezenwafor Honoured with ECRED Youth Performer of the Year 2025

 


Hon Afam Ezenwafor Honoured with ECRED Youth Performer of the Year 2025


... Pledges Partnership with Emeka Ojukwu Research Institute


From Uchenna Ezeadigwe 

Awka


The Emeka Odumegwu Ojukwu Centre for Research and Development (ECRED) have honoured the National Leader of Afamation Movement Worldwide, Hon Afamefuna Ezenwafor with a prestigious Award as the Youth Performer of the Year, 2025.


The award ceremony took place at Finotel hotels, Awka on 23rd Oct, during the Centre’s 3rd Annual Hybrid Conference, themed "Quintuple Helix Model: A Veritable Tool for Building Smart Environments, Innovative, and Sustainable Economies."


Professor Uche Okpala, Director of ECRED, presented the award to Hon. Ezenwafor, commending him for his impactful contributions to society through his Afamation Movement Worldwide. 


He highlighted the Centre’s mission to promote indigenous science and technology integration with conventional scientific advancements, citing successful models from India and China. 


Professor Okpala called for multi-sector collaboration to realize the Centre’s vision for sustainable development in Igbo land.


In his acceptance speech, Hon. Ezenwafor expressed gratitude to the organisers, describing ECRED’s initiative as crucial and deserving of broad support from both government and private sectors. 


He stated, “God has completed all creation and cannot create anything more for man than what man can do for himself. 


It is incumbent upon us to discover and apply solutions within creation to address existential challenges. 


Even 1000 years from now, humanity will continue to unearth new knowledge in nature. 


This research centre is exactly what Igbo land needs today as a catalyst for sustainable progress.”


He further pledged that Afamation Movement Worldwide would collaborate with ECRED in mobilizing human and financial resources to help achieve their shared goals.


Other awardees included Honourable Jude Akpua, Deputy Majority Leader of the Anambra State House of Assembly, Engr. Emeka Okafor, CEO, Orbital Creations, and Engr.Justin Udegbu, Managing Director at the Ministry of Water Resources, Imo State, among others.


Distinguished guests present at the event included Professor Ifeabunike Joseph Dioha, Director, Renewable Energy Centre and Professor of Chemistry and Renewable Energy Studies at the Admiralty University of Nigeria, who delivered the theme talk on behalf of Professor Abubakar Sambo; Professor Carol Iwobi, Acting Vice Chancellor of Nnamdi Azikiwe University, Awka, and Greg Ezeilo, Chairman of the Anambra Integrated Revenue Service and Professor Pius Okoye, Director, Nnamdi Azikiwe University Business School, to mention but a few.
